The Home Depot Enterprise User Experience Team is looking for passionate and dynamic UX professionals to research, design, measure, & create the next generation experiences for in-store and internal associate facing applications and websites.

Through a deep understanding of how Home Depot associates perform their daily work duties, the Enterprise UX team will enhance the usability, create workflow efficiencies, and delight our users through the enablement of intuitive cross channel technology solutions.

  • Internship for students interested in becoming a UX Designer, User Researcher, Interaction Designer, UX Architect, and/or Information Architect.
  • Work under the direction of a senior Enterprise UX team member to translate requirements into well thought out intuitive interaction designs
  • Deliverables will include but are not limited to: mental models, user journeys, personas, scenarios, low & high fidelity prototypes, wireframes.
  • Learn how UX fits within an Agile Development Process
  • Participate in quantitative and qualitative research.
  • Students will be working in a collaborative, cross-functional team; learning effective management of shifting priorities, delivering thorough work products, and meeting project deadlines
  • Gain experience employing a variety of user-centered iterative design methodologies and objective evaluation techniques (e.g., requirements visualization, design studio, contextual inquiry, rapid contextual design, user journey mapping.)
